Commit 610cbfd3 authored by Thomas Gambier's avatar Thomas Gambier 🚴🏼

check_websocket_available: don't check valid SSL

parent ea9878eb
...@@ -21,6 +21,7 @@ from zope.interface import implementer ...@@ -21,6 +21,7 @@ from zope.interface import implementer
from slapos.grid.promise import interface from slapos.grid.promise import interface
from slapos.grid.promise.generic import GenericPromise from slapos.grid.promise.generic import GenericPromise
import ssl
import websocket import websocket
@implementer(interface.IPromise) @implementer(interface.IPromise)
...@@ -45,7 +46,11 @@ class RunPromise(GenericPromise): ...@@ -45,7 +46,11 @@ class RunPromise(GenericPromise):
content_to_receive = self.getConfig('content-to-receive') content_to_receive = self.getConfig('content-to-receive')
try: try:
ws = websocket.create_connection(url, timeout=int(self.getConfig('timeout', default_timeout))) ws = websocket.create_connection(
url,
timeout=int(self.getConfig('timeout', default_timeout)),
sslopt={"cert_reqs": ssl.CERT_NONE}
)
except websocket._exceptions.WebSocketBadStatusException: except websocket._exceptions.WebSocketBadStatusException:
self.logger.error( self.logger.error(
"ERROR connection not possible while accessing %r", url) "ERROR connection not possible while accessing %r", url)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ment